What Causes a Shower Drain Clog? Understanding the Common Culprits

A shower drain clog almost never happens overnight; instead, it develops slowly as various everyday materials combine to block the pipe. Hair emerges as the main leading culprit, responsible to the majority of bathroom drain problems per plumbing industry reports. Strands that fall during washing become interwoven, forming thick mats that collect additional particles and resist simple flushing. In areas with hard water, such as much of Southern California, mineral deposits react with soap scum, body oils, and product residues to produce a thick, chalky deposit that covers pipe interiors and speeds up blockage formation. This chemical reaction results in a particularly tough residue that makes a lot of clogged shower drains much harder to fix without focused intervention.

Extra elements aggravate the problem greatly. Skin cells shed during bathing, combined with dirt carried in from daily activities, add volume to the building mass. Residues from thick conditioners, body washes, and bath oils deposit slick films that bond with minerals and catch more debris over time. In older homes in areas like Poway, Mira Mesa, or Rancho Bernardo, aged pipes with deterioration, narrow diameters, or improper slope hold material more readily, transforming minor slowdowns into significant restrictions. These layered causes produce a annoying cycle of persistent blockages, often accompanied with slow draining showers, foul odors, gurgling sounds, or noticeable standing water that raises concerns about future mold growth and hygiene risks. Recognizing these related factors enables homeowners to pick right removal techniques and apply successful prevention measures ahead of small issues grow into major plumbing emergencies. Soap Scum, Body Oils, and Residue

Soap scum forms when soap acids in bar soaps and liquid body washes interact with hard water minerals, producing a clingy film that lines pipe walls and holds particles. Body oils from skin and hair contribute a greasy layer that makes this residue even harder to remove without chemicals. Over weeks, this combination solidifies into a significant obstruction. San Diego Hard Water and Mineral Deposits

Hard water brings high levels of calcium and magnesium that combine with soap residues, creating scale deposits that coat pipes and restrict flow. This area-specific characteristic makes shower drain clogs more prevalent and tougher to clear in San Diego homes compared to areas with softer water. How to Unclog a Shower Drain Yourself: Safe DIY Removal Techniques

Most small to moderate shower drain clogs may be cleared without risk at home using approaches that preserve your plumbing system from damage. Begin with the mildest approaches and move forward only as needed. Always put first safety by putting on protective gloves, making sure proper ventilation, and not using high heat on plastic pipes to stop compromising joints. These methods effectively address common blockages resulting from hair mats, light soap scum, and beginning mineral deposits. Manual Removal for Surface Clogs

Begin by carefully removing the drain cover and utilizing a flashlight to check for visible material. Glove-covered hands or needle-nose pliers permit secure extraction of hair clumps and surface residue. This immediate approach removes many minor blockages quickly and stops further accumulation downstream. It acts as the ideal first step for homeowners facing a clogged shower drain. Natural Baking Soda and Vinegar Solution

Place half a cup of baking soda then half a cup of white vinegar into the drain and permit the reaction to work for at least thirty minutes. This bubbling action dissolves organic material like hair and soap scum without risk. Finish with a hot water flush to flush out freed debris fully. Plunger and Basic Pressure Techniques

Create a seal by adding a small amount of water to the shower base, then employ a flat-bottom plunger to pump vigorously and create pressure that frees blockages. This classic method proves quite effective against many surface-level shower drain clogs. Right technique enhances results and commonly clears drains in minutes. Hydro Jetting for Tough Buildups

Hydro jetting applies powerful water streams to thoroughly scour pipe interiors, eliminating scale, grease, hair, and mineral deposits that traditional methods cannot touch. This powerful technique returns full pipe diameter and eliminates undetected accumulations responsible for recurring blockages. Certified professionals manage pressure to stop any danger to modern piping. Many San Diego homeowners experience significant improvement after this service. Sewer Camera Inspection for Hidden Issues

Small, pliable cameras move through pipes to offer live visual inspection of interior conditions. This non-invasive diagnostic tool shows cracks, root intrusion, offset joints, or severe scale buildup that would normally remain hidden. Precise identification stops avoidable digging or guesswork repairs. Many homeowners value the understanding this service offers to complex problems. Frequently Asked Questions About Shower Drain Clogs

How do I know if my shower drain clog is serious?
Quick water backup, sluggish drainage in multiple fixtures, lingering odors, or strange sounds often signal more serious blockages. These alert signs indicate the need for professional inspection to avoid pipe damage or mold growth. Timely assessment stops high-priced escalation. Can hard water cause permanent damage?
Yes, continuous mineral deposits gradually erode pipes, reduce flow capacity, and lessen overall system lifespan. Consistent maintenance or water softening systems efficiently lessen these risks. Are chemical drain cleaners safe for pipes?
Many chemical cleaners over time erode pipes, especially older or plastic varieties, while giving only temporary relief. Organic alternatives and professional methods deliver better , more durable outcomes. Not using harsh chemicals protects your plumbing system.
